Scott Fybush had an article in Northeast Radio Watch about the passing of Ted Brown:*One of the iconic voices of NEW YORK radio has died. Ted Brown (along with his then-wife, "the Redhead") was the morning voice on WMGM (1050) from 1950 until 1962, when the station returned to its former calls of WHN. Brown soon headed up the dial to WNEW (1130) and afternoons (mornings at that point still being the domain of Klavan and Finch), where he'd remain for most of the decade, becoming known for his wry humor and for on-air stunts that included getting drunk on the air at holiday time (with a police officer present) to illustrate the dangers of drunk driving. In 1970, Brown moved to afternoons on WNBC (660) and went nationwide as one of the "communicators" on NBC's weekend Monitor. He returned to WNEW's afternoon drive in 1972, moving to mornings in 1978 upon Gene Klavan's retirement and remaining there until his own retirement a decade later. Brown returned to WNEW's airwaves on the station's final day in 1993, becoming one of the last voices heard there before WNEW signed off for good. In later years, Ted was heard on WRIV (1390 Riverhead) and on WVNJ (1160 Oakland NJ). He suffered a stroke in 1996 that left him incapacitated. Brown died in his sleep Sunday morning (Mar. 20) at his New York home. A memorial service will be held Tuesday morning (Mar. 22) at the Riverside Memorial Chapel, 331 Amsterdam Avenue, at 11:15 AM.
